Training Specialist

Croydon/Oxted

£23,000 per annum + excellent benefits

This is an exciting opportunity to join a leading insurance employer in their training team with a purpose to deliver a range of training and development services to inspire staff to achieve their full potential and to support company aims.  Working with stakeholders you will identify, design, deliver and evaluate learning and development solutions across the company, covering induction and softskills training.  Monitoring development and support embedding, ensuring all assessments are passed and training recommendations fulfilled.

What is involved?

  • Deliver the induction programme
  • Deliver the personal effectiveness and system content, delivering requirements
  • Contract with key stakeholders on all delivery activity
  • Complete effective training need analysis for the business providing a detailed report highlighting findings, recommendations and options
  • Design and / or deliver and sign off both classroom and blended learning content which support identified staff development needs, whilst satisfying the Company’s training and competency scheme
  • Maintain the current learning curriculum to ensure all learning is compliant and ready to use
  • Contribute towards maintaining and enhancing the training team’s value to the business, by complying with agreed best practice while applying a critical awareness of current developments in learning
  • Ensure that the learning they design and deliver is accurate, compliant and in line with internal processes
  • Evaluate and report on the business impact of learning activities, contributing to the advancement of the team and the delivery of a high-quality, cost effective service to the business
  • Be able to consult effectively with the business using a toolkit of consultancy skills in order to identify and define client requirements, ensure stakeholder management, influence our stakeholders, encourage the use of effective learning interventions and become a solution provider
  • Facilitate workshops, coach and support the embedding of new skills, knowledge and behaviours
  • Deliver the ICS accreditation process
